Transaction 77d13ceabc052319f990644223ede870f1987d672f2b6956fb43001e278747f0
1 Input
1 Output
-
77d13ceabc052319f990644223ede870f1987d672f2b6956fb43001e278747f0:0
- value
- 83876
- script pubkey
- OP_0 OP_PUSHBYTES_20 bce6e8d1c62cc0049a08c6550f9011d45018c19e
- address
- bc1qhnnw35wx9nqqfxsgce2slyq363gp3sv7zlevll